\n\n\n\n Auswahlleitfaden für das AI-Agent-Framework - AgntAI Auswahlleitfaden für das AI-Agent-Framework - AgntAI \n

Auswahlleitfaden für das AI-Agent-Framework

📖 5 min read897 wordsUpdated Mar 30, 2026

Den richtigen Rahmen für IA-Agenten wählen: Ein praktischer Leitfaden

Als jemand, der Jahre im Bereich der künstlichen Intelligenz verbracht hat, finde ich mich oft in Gesprächen über die Auswahl eines Rahmens für IA-Agenten wieder. Die Entscheidung kann überwältigend sein, wenn man die Vielzahl an verfügbaren Optionen betrachtet, die jeweils einzigartige Merkmale und Fähigkeiten hervorheben. In diesem Artikel möchte ich den Auswahlprozess vereinfachen, indem ich praktische Einblicke und Beispiele provide, um Ihnen zu helfen, eine informierte Entscheidung zu treffen.

Verstehen Sie Ihre Bedürfnisse

Der erste Schritt bei der Auswahl eines Rahmens für IA-Agenten besteht darin, Ihre Bedürfnisse klar zu verstehen. Entwickeln Sie einen konversationellen IA-Agenten, ein autonomes Robotersystem oder vielleicht ein Entscheidungshilfetool? Jede dieser Anwendungen kann unterschiedliche Funktionen erfordern. Wenn Sie beispielsweise an einem Chatbot arbeiten, könnten Sie Wert auf natürliche Sprachverarbeitungsfähigkeiten legen, während ein Robotersystem möglicherweise fortgeschrittene Bewegungsplanung und sensorische Integration benötigt.

Die Skalierung und Komplexität berücksichtigen

Angenommen, Sie bauen einen IA-Agenten für eine Kundenserviceanwendung. Wenn dieser dazu gedacht ist, tausende Interaktionen gleichzeitig zu verwalten, wird Skalierbarkeit entscheidend. Sie könnten Rahmen wie Rasa oder Dialogflow in Betracht ziehen, die dafür ausgelegt sind, hochvolumigen Verkehr effizient zu bewältigen. Auf der anderen Seite, wenn Ihr Projekt komplexe Entscheidungsprozesse involviert, könnten Rahmen wie das Microsoft Bot Framework, das eine Integration mit den leistungsstarken Computerressourcen von Azure bietet, geeigneter sein.

Die Funktionen der Rahmen bewerten

Sobald Sie Ihre Anforderungen definiert haben, besteht der nächste Schritt darin, die von verschiedenen Rahmen angebotenen Funktionen zu bewerten. So gehen Sie vor:

Unterstützung von Programmiersprachen

Die Wahl eines Rahmens, der die Programmiersprachen unterstützt, mit denen Sie vertraut sind, kann die Entwicklungszeit erheblich verkürzen. Wenn Sie beispielsweise mit Python umgehen können, könnten Rahmen wie TensorFlow Agents oder PyTorch Lightning ideal sein. Sie bieten Flexibilität und eine einfache Integration mit Python-basierten Tools und Bibliotheken.

Einfachheit der Integration

Berücksichtigen Sie die Integrationsmöglichkeiten des Rahmens. Wenn Ihr IA-Agent mit externen APIs oder Datenbanken interagieren soll, stellen Sie sicher, dass der Rahmen diese Integrationen ohne Probleme unterstützt. Beispielweise könnte Gym von OpenAI eine gute Wahl sein, wenn Sie eine Umgebung für Aufgaben des verstärkenden Lernens benötigen und eine einfache Integration mit verschiedenen Datenquellen wünschen.

Gemeinschaft und Unterstützung

Ein Rahmen mit einer starken Gemeinschaft und guter Unterstützung kann unbezahlbar sein, besonders wenn Sie auf Herausforderungen stoßen. Zum Beispiel haben TensorFlow und PyTorch große aktive Gemeinschaften, die ständig Verbesserungen und Lösungen für häufige Probleme beitragen. Der Austausch mit diesen Gemeinschaften kann Einblicke und Lösungen bieten, die in der offiziellen Dokumentation nicht leicht verfügbar sind.

Praktische Beispiele

Lassen Sie uns einige praktische Beispiele erkunden, um zu veranschaulichen, wie sich diese Überlegungen manifestieren:

Entwicklung eines konversationellen Agenten

Stellen Sie sich vor, Sie sind damit beauftragt, einen konversationellen Agenten für ein Einzelhandelsunternehmen zu entwickeln. Der Agent muss Kundennachfragen bearbeiten, Bestellungen verarbeiten und personalisierte Empfehlungen geben. Angesichts dieser Anforderungen könnten Sie auf Rahmen wie Dialogflow zurückgreifen, dank seiner starken PNL-Fähigkeiten und der einfachen Integration mit den Google Cloud-Diensten. Beginnen Sie damit, die relevanten Intentionen und Entitäten für Ihre Anfragen zu definieren, und wenden Sie dann die Machine-Learning-Algorithmen von Dialogflow an, um die Verständlichkeit und Genauigkeit der Antworten des Agenten zu verbessern.

Entwicklung eines autonomen Drohnensystems

Stellen Sie sich nun ein Szenario vor, in dem Sie einen IA-Agenten für ein autonomes Drohnensystem entwickeln müssen. Das Projekt beinhaltet komplexe Aufgaben wie Navigation, Objekterkennung und Datensammlung. Rahmen wie ROS (Robot Operating System) wären ideal, da sie eine umfangreiche Bibliothek von Tools und Paketen bereitstellen, die für die Robotik konzipiert sind. ROS bietet Module für die Integration von Sensoren, die Routenplanung und Kommunikationsprotokolle, die an die spezifischen Anforderungen Ihrer Drohne angepasst werden können.

Tests und Iteration

Unabhängig davon, welchen Rahmen Sie wählen, ist es entscheidend, Ihren IA-Agenten gründlich zu testen. Beginnen Sie mit einfachen Aufgaben und steigern Sie schrittweise die Komplexität, indem Sie basierend auf der Leistung iterieren. Nutzen Sie Simulationsumgebungen wie Gazebo für die Robotik, um Szenarien ohne echtes Risiko zu testen. Für konversationelle Agenten können Sie Benutzertests einsetzen, um die Dialogflüsse zu verfeinern und die Benutzererfahrung zu verbessern.

Fazit

Die Wahl des richtigen Rahmens für IA-Agenten ist ein entscheidender Schritt, der einen erheblichen Einfluss auf den Erfolg Ihres Projekts haben kann. Indem Sie Ihre Bedürfnisse verstehen, die Funktionen der Rahmen bewerten und sich mit praktischen Beispielen beschäftigen, können Sie diese Entscheidung mit Zuversicht treffen. Vergessen Sie nicht, dass das Ziel darin besteht, einen Rahmen zu finden, der nicht nur Ihre technischen Anforderungen erfüllt, sondern auch mit Ihren Entwicklungsfähigkeiten und Projektzielen übereinstimmt. Während Sie sich auf dieses Abenteuer begeben, denken Sie daran, dass die beste Wahl die ist, die es Ihnen ermöglicht, effektive, vertrauenswürdige und innovative IA-Lösungen zu entwickeln.

Verwandte Links: Zuverlässige Agenten-Pipelines aufbauen: Einblick in das Fehler-Management · Warum die IA-Agenten-Architektur verwenden · IA mit menschenzentrierten Mustern verbessern

🕒 Published:

🧬
Written by Jake Chen

Deep tech researcher specializing in LLM architectures, agent reasoning, and autonomous systems. MS in Computer Science.

Learn more →
Browse Topics: AI/ML | Applications | Architecture | Machine Learning | Operations

Related Sites

AidebugClawdevAgntworkAgent101
Scroll to Top